The St. Tikhon Monastery hosted celebrations to mark the 100th anniversary of the death of St. Tikhon and the 55th anniversary of the autocephaly of the Orthodox Church in America and the establishment of the Patriarchal Parishes in the USA

On May 26, 2025, Monday of the 6th week after Easter, on National Memorial Day, at St. Tikhon's Monastery in Pennsylvania, the hierarchs, clergy, and laity of the Orthodox Church in America and the parishes of the Moscow Patriarchate in the United States prayerfully celebrated the 100th anniversary of the death of the founder of the monastery, St. Tikhon (Belavin), Patriarch of Moscow and All Rus', as well as the 55th anniversary of the autocephaly of the Orthodox Church in America and the establishment of the Patriarchal Parishes in the United States.

The clergy and laity of the Patriarchal Parishes in the USA, together with their archpastor, prayerfully honored the 100th anniversary of the death of St. Tikhon and the name day of His Holiness the Patriarch

On May 24, 2025, Saturday of the 5th week after Easter, the day of remembrance of the Equal-to-the-Apostles Methodius and Cyril, in the Church of the Three Hierarchs in Garfield, New Jersey, the participants of the XV Congress of the Clergy and Laity of the Parishes of the Moscow Patriarchate in the USA, headed by the temporary Administrator of the Patriarchal Parishes in the USA and Canada, Bishop Matthew of Sourozh, jointly honored the memory of the Holy Teachers of the Slavs and the 100th anniversary of the death of St. Tikhon, Patriarch of Moscow. The ark with a particle of his holy relics was brought to the church by Bishop Matthew at the beginning of the service.

The first day of the Congress ended with an Easter evening service.

On the evening of May 23, 2025, on the eve of the day of remembrance of the holy equal-to-the-apostles Methodius and Cyril, teachers of the Slavs, after the end of the first day of the XV Congress of Clergy and Laity, its participants gathered in the Peter and Paul Cathedral in Passaic for prayer at the Great Vespers, which was led by the temporary Administrator of the Patriarchal Parishes in the USA, Bishop Matthew of Sourozh. The Bishop was assisted by members of the Episcopal Council in holy orders, deans of the districts and the clergy of the cathedral. Before the beginning of the service, a reliquary with a particle of the relics of St. Patriarch Tikhon was brought into the church.

The 15th Congress of Clergy and Laity of the Patriarchal Parishes in the USA opened under the chairmanship of Bishop Matthew, dedicated to the 100th anniversary of the death of St. Patriarch Tikhon

On May 23, 2025, in the parish center of the Peter and Paul Cathedral in Passaic, New Jersey, under the chairmanship of the temporary Administrator of the Patriarchal Parishes in the USA and Canada, Bishop Matthew of Sourozh, the opening of the XV Congress of the Clergy and Laity of the Patriarchal Parishes in the USA took place. It was dedicated to the 100th anniversary of the death of the enlightener of America, Saint Tikhon, Patriarch of Moscow and All Rus', as well as the 55th anniversary of the granting of autocephaly to the Orthodox Church in America and the establishment of the Patriarchal Parishes in the United States of America.

Bishop Matthew of Sourozh held a working meeting to prepare for the Congress of Clergy and Laity of the Patriarchal Parishes in the USA

On May 21, 2025, Bishop Matthew of Sourozh, Acting Administrator of the Patriarchal Parishes in the USA and Canada, held a working meeting at the Moscow Patriarchate Representation in New York with members of the organizing committee for the preparation of the Congress of Clergy and Laity, which will take place on May 23-24, 2025, at the parish center of Sts. Peter and Paul Cathedral in Passaic, New Jersey.
